The cricketeers from the White Star liner Majestic played against the Summer eleven of the Staten Island Cricket Club at Livingston yesterday afternoon. Dr. O'Loughlin and H. Todd made the best stand against the bowling of A. Gunn and R. E. Bonner, but could not avert defeat, as the Summer eleven rapidly compiled 155 runs, P. S. Youle playing a very steady inning for 40, not out, and Archie Gunn a very brilliant and brisk one for 41. The Majestic team scored 57.
